SP-D-FV150 Fixed-Wing Drone​

SP-D-FV150 Fixed-Wing Drone​ – As a critical component of the integrated air-ground pipeline security system, this high-performance drone module is specifically designed for oil and gas infrastructure protection. Supporting seamless integration with 10+ industry-leading UAV platforms (including DJI and ZiYan) while maintaining compatibility with industrial explosion-proof models, it delivers exceptional operational flexibility across challenging environments including pipelines, storage facilities, and offshore platforms. The system features an advanced edge AI processing unit enabling ultra-fast target identification (<0.1s response) and real-time mesh network transmission (<0.1s latency), ensuring continuous data integrity even in remote areas without cellular coverage. Its multi-sensor fusion technology (combining visual cameras with fiber-optic vibration detection) achieves ≥98% threat detection accuracy, with rapid response capability that positions drones on-site within 5 minutes of alarm activation. Through continuous AI model refinement (achieving >90% precision) and four intelligent flight pattern options (covering 95% of complex scenarios), the solution delivers a 300% improvement in inspection efficiency and 60% faster hazard response compared to traditional methods. By replacing dangerous manual operations with intelligent automation, the system reduces operational costs by 80% while providing comprehensive, 24/7 security monitoring for critical energy assets across all terrain conditions.

  • SP-D-FV150

Supported loading loads

Optical-electronic suspension, Lidar, an inclined chamber, a reset container, a loudspeaker.   


Unique technical solutions

• Folding rotary system:   

It uses a multi -engine mode for vertical take -off/landing, then folds the rotors and goes into a fixed wing mode for a long flight.   

• Fast deployment:   

Preparation/laying time ≤2 minutes, suitable for emergency tasks.   


Stones and maneuverability

• Compact design in cruising flight mode.   

• The maximum speed is 150 km/h + resistance to wind 10 points for work in difficult conditions.   


Exposure integration

• Optical-electronic suspension:   

 30 × optical zoom + thermal imager, tracking and recognition of goals.   

• Disputed container:   

 Point delivery of food, medicines, sparse focus at emergency.   

• Loudspeaker:   

 Management of a crowd or evacuation from a height.   

• Lidar:   

 Measurement of height drops, a dense cloud of points, a range of 150+ km per flight.   

• Inclined camera:   

 210 MP (5 lenses), accuracy 5 cm, coating area 40+ km² for flight.   


Data and tasks

• Management up to 100 km through a super -long communication.   

• Take -off/landing accuracy 0.5 m for complex environments.

Design parameters

• Wingspan: 3.95 m   

• Length: 2.36 m   

• Maximum payload: 10 kg (at sea level)   


Flight characteristics

• Flight time with load: 4.5 hours (wind 2 wind, height 20 m, load 1.5 kg, with a reserve of 5% charge)   

• Flight range without load: up to 500 km   

• Maximum cruising speed: 150 km/h   

• Practical ceiling: 7000 m   

• Communication range: 30 km, 50 km, 100 km (optionally)   

• Take -off/landing accuracy: 0.5 m   

• Wind resistance: 10 points   

• Rain protection: weak rain   

• Working temperature: -20 ...+55 ° C   

• Deployment/switching time: ≤2 min   


【Engine and design】   

• Engine type: completely electric   

• Method of take -off/landing: vertical (VTOL) using folding rotary technology - after takeoff, the rotors are removed, and the device goes into a fixed wing mode.


Public safety: monitoring, emergency response, control of the crowd.

Land resources: high -precision survey, geodetic intelligence, patrolling of extensive zones.

Emergency fire extinguishing: reconnaissance of fire zone, cargo delivery, fire fighting monitoring.

Inspectorate of energy facilities: long -term infrastructure monitoring (electric lines, oil and gas pipelines, etc.).
